Settle down there peepz, there was no vote for our AA flying at compass. That contract was bid for by Trans States Holdings, whom then gave it to compass, once again, we had no say in whether or not it would be our flying. Our pilot group and Union had absolutely no hand in that AA contract bid. This is the same way Skywest gets its flying, as well as almost every other regional. The only reason TSH was given the option to bid for that AA flying (along with Skywest, PSA, Mesa, and every other regional that did bid for it) is because eagle voted it down. Its not our fault AA mainline decided to open eagles flying up to the market. You want to point fingers? There are two groups responsible for that flying leaving Eaglevoy, mainly it was AA mainline looking for the cheapest possible feed, secondly, Eagle. I feel for the eagle guys, its BS what happened. They deserved a good contract, I would have voted no myself. But to say we (Compass Pilots) are responsible for it is blasphemy. Go sling mud elsewhere.
